Committed Developers vs. In-House Teams: Which Is Right for You?
The choice between making use of devoted developers and preserving an in-house group is a significant one that can influence the trajectory of your jobs and total service method. On the other hand, internal groups contribute to a natural company culture and a nuanced understanding of lasting goals.
Comprehending Devoted Developers
The expanding need for specialized skills in the tech industry has led to the appearance of specialized developers as a practical solution for lots of organizations. These specialists are commonly acquired on a task basis, enabling companies to utilize particular knowledge without the lasting commitment linked with full-time hires. Devoted developers are commonly embedded within a client's group, offering flexibility and scalability to satisfy job needs.
This model enables companies to access an international talent pool, which is specifically useful in a quickly advancing technological landscape. Dedicated programmers can be sourced from various geographical locations, making certain that companies can discover the ideal ability at competitive rates. They usually bring a wealth of experience and knowledge, having worked on varied tasks throughout various industries.
Additionally, committed developers can concentrate specifically on the jobs handy, boosting productivity and effectiveness. They are geared up to integrate effortlessly right into existing workflows, working together carefully with in-house teams to accomplish project purposes. This approach not only reduces the worry of recruitment and training however likewise allows companies to continue to be dexterous, adapting swiftly to altering market demands and technical innovations.
Benefits of In-House Teams
Organizations frequently discover that in-house groups give a distinct advantage in cultivating a cohesive workplace and a strong firm culture. The closeness of team members allows efficient interaction, partnership, and the sharing of concepts, resulting in an extra nimble operations. This harmony frequently results in boosted development and creative thinking, as team participants can easily brainstorm and iterate on tasks.
Moreover, internal groups tend to have a much deeper understanding of the company's mission, values, and objectives. This alignment can improve staff member interaction and inspiration, as staff member feel extra connected to their job and the company's success. Additionally, having a specialized internal team permits for much better placement of purposes and techniques, as these participants are regularly concentrated on the business's top priorities.
Internal teams likewise promote quicker decision-making procedures, as they can react much more rapidly to modifications and challenges. The established relationships and familiarity with company procedures permit for streamlined workflows and reduced miscommunication. Ultimately, the mix of a natural culture, alignment with business objectives, and reliable interaction makes internal teams a useful possession for lots of companies, especially those aiming to grow lasting development and technology.
Cost Considerations
When assessing expense considerations, both devoted designers and internal teams existing distinctive economic effects for companies. Involving specialized programmers normally includes a pay-per-project or per hour price version, which can be cost-efficient for organizations with fluctuating task demands. This method permits flexibility in scaling sources up or down, making sure that business just spend for the services they require.
On the other hand, internal teams involve repaired expenses, consisting of incomes, benefits, and overhead costs such as office room and devices. While this model offers better control and instant availability of sources, it may bring about higher long-lasting have a peek at this website expenses, especially more information if the workload does not warrant a permanent staff.
Moreover, companies need to think about the surprise prices related to employment and training of internal staff members, which can additionally stress budgets. In some instances, the moment and sources spent on handling an internal group can diminish the organization's core business goals.
Ultimately, the option between committed programmers and internal groups ought to align with an organization's monetary method, task requirements, and lasting objectives, making certain an equilibrium in between top quality and cost efficiency.
Project Administration and Flexibility
Project management and flexibility are crucial elements that influence the selection in between internal groups and dedicated developers. Devoted designers normally use a high level of flexibility, permitting organizations to scale resources up or down based on job demands. This dexterity can be specifically advantageous for businesses experiencing rising and fall workloads or those seeking to introduce quickly. Dedicated teams frequently have actually developed procedures for taking care of projects properly, leveraging certain methodologies like Agile or Scrum, which facilitate repetitive progression and flexibility.
On the other hand, in-house groups might excel in maintaining a consistent job monitoring structure as a result of their experience with the organization's culture and long-term goals. This well-known rapport can result in seamless communication and cooperation, ensuring alignment on project objectives. Internal groups might deal with restrictions when adjusting to job scope changes, as they are typically connected to repaired schedules and source allocations.
Inevitably, the selection between dedicated developers and in-house groups rests on the preferred level of flexibility and the details task management needs. Firms need to evaluate their operational characteristics, job complexity, and source schedule to figure out which choice lines up ideal with their strategic purposes.
Making the Right Option
Picking the ideal development strategy-- in-house groups or dedicated designers-- requires a careful evaluation of various factors that align with a company's tactical goals. On the other hand, internal teams can give much better continuity and combination with existing employees.
Next, evaluate your budget plan. Devoted developers often provide an economical service for temporary projects, while internal teams might sustain higher long-lasting costs as a result of incomes, advantages, and overhead prices. Evaluate the level of control and cooperation preferred; in-house teams typically foster stronger interaction and alignment with company society.
If prompt results are necessary, committed programmers can be onboarded swiftly, whereas developing an internal team takes time for employment and training. If continual growth is essential, investing in an in-house group may generate better returns over time.
Verdict
In final thought, the choice between in-house teams and specialized designers pivots on task needs and organizational goals. On the other hand, in-house groups cultivate a cohesive society and deeper alignment with long-lasting goals.
The decision in between making use of dedicated designers and preserving an in-house team is a significant one that can influence the trajectory of your projects and overall company method.Job monitoring and flexibility are vital factors that affect the option in between devoted designers and internal teams. nearshore software development.In comparison, in-house groups might stand out in preserving a regular task management framework due to their experience iot development company with the organization's society and lasting objectives. Devoted developers usually present an affordable option for short-term projects, while in-house groups might incur higher long-term expenditures due to wages, benefits, and expenses costs.In final thought, the decision in between internal teams and committed developers hinges on project demands and organizational objectives